Leiningen не может найти SDK - PullRequest
0 голосов
/ 28 мая 2018

Я пытаюсь установить Leiningen отсюда https://djpowell.github.io/leiningen-win-installer/. Но он не может найти SDK.Если я отмечу «Пользовательский путь», то на следующем экране выдается ошибка выхода за пределы допустимого диапазона.И Java, и SDK установлены.

1 Ответ

0 голосов
/ 04 июня 2018

этот установщик автоматизирует эти шаги (со страницы проекта)

Установщик делает доступным curl.exe, чтобы leiningen мог загружать и обновлять файлы.

Установщик загружает и устанавливаетв вашу переменную PATH добавлен последний файл lein.bat из github.

lein.bat.

LEIN_JAVA_CMD установлен для указания на выбранный вами JDK, а свойство: java-cmd установлено вВаш профиль пользователя в profiles.clj.

Самостоятельная установка lein запускается для установки файла JAR Leiningen.

Программа удаления удалит установленные файлы вместе с самоустановками Leiningen.и поисковые индексы;переменные среды, которые были установлены, и дополнения к PATH.

Вероятной областью для неправильной работы является установка LEIN_JAVA_CMD и ключа :java-cmd в файле leiningen profile.clj.

Сначала я проверю:

  • правильный путь java в значении LEIN_JAVA_CMD vatiable
  • проверьте файл profiles.clj в вашем домашнем каталоге на наличие конфликтующих путей JRE
  • удалите этот установщик и сделайте это, следуя инструкциям на https://leiningen.org/

, также отметьте, что Clojure требует только JRE времени выполнения Java и не требует и не использует JDK.различные версии и пути между ними также вызывали проблемы.

...